Output dffa759a08654e35668d819dfee1c6ebfe6c9796c8af31555e5b77e418c3a246:1

value
3400000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dab40dc977254a91b50c0410c19a8677a4bd0877 OP_EQUAL
address
3MdQviwiP9vSbfa7TxSJoji63FgbEMM34g
transaction
dffa759a08654e35668d819dfee1c6ebfe6c9796c8af31555e5b77e418c3a246
spent
true